
We often wonder why business owners don’t invest in payroll software. Even when they know that a payroll system automates complex calculations and reduces the risk of human error.
When we inquired further, it turned out that they have concerns and questions which remain unanswered.
Like:
- They don’t know if the payroll software costs and the extra effort to implement a payroll system are worth it?
- They get bogged down by a long list of features and claims made by competing vendors.
- They also have a valid concern: whether their team and organisation will be able to get the best ROI from such an investment?
- They mostly guess, and don’t have a realistic picture of payroll software pricing.
Some of them have kept the payroll software implementation in a wish box. Something they will do later, when the organisation grows. They feel that, for their current size, automated payroll processing may not add that much value right now.
Every business is unique, and the decision to implement and invest in software, or not, is a prerogative of the business owner. So, to help you make an informed decision, here we are addressing some of those concerns and questions.
Let’s start with a list of the main benefits cited in favour of implementing payroll software–
Benefits of Investing in Payroll Software
Investing in payroll software offers significant advantages:
Time savings: Automates payroll processing, freeing up hours each pay period.
Cost Efficiency: Reduces administrative costs by minimising errors and penalties.
Compliance assurance: Helps maintain adherence to tax regulations and labour laws.
Enhanced accessibility: Cloud-based solutions offer access from anywhere, allowing for remote work adaptability.
Overall, payroll software streamlines operations and enables businesses to focus on growth and employee satisfaction.
Now let’s guide you on what questions will arise if you consider investing in a payroll software system for your organisation.
When companies face payroll generation challenges, one question they often ask is:
Should we do payroll processing in-house or outsource it to a third party
Here is a quick comparison–
Outsourcing The Payroll Generation
Advantages | Disadvantages |
---|
Access to payroll experts: Payroll outsourcing services are run by payroll specialists who are knowledgeable about payroll regulations and compliance.
| Standardised Processes: The outsourcing works for standardised and generic payroll generation situations. But when unique scenarios arise, it becomes difficult.
|
Time-saving: Frees up internal resources to focus on core business activities.
| Less control over data and analysis: Companies have less control over their payroll processes.
|
Risk mitigation: Reduces the risk of errors and potential penalties due to non-compliance with tax laws.
| Data security concerns: Sharing sensitive employee information with third-party providers can pose security risks.
|
–
| Potential Miscommunication: Issues can arise if communication with the outsourcing firm is unclear. And it often is the case with SME organisations because their policies are not so well defined and keep changing.
|
In-house Payroll Generation
Advantages | Disadvantages |
---|
Greater control over payroll processes: Companies maintain full control over their payroll processes and data.
| Higher Costs: Requires investment in payroll software and personnel, which can be expensive.
|
Customisability: Payroll systems can be tailored to meet specific business needs and preferences.
| Time-consuming: Managing payroll internally can be time-intensive, diverting focus from other business areas.
|
Immediate Access to Data: Easy access to payroll data for reporting and decision-making.
| Compliance burden: The responsibility for remaining compliant with tax laws falls entirely on the company.
|
But here is the good news!You can have the advantages of both systems by adopting an in-house, cloud-based payroll generation system.
- A cloud-based payroll system doesn’t require capital investment. It integrates well with accounting systems like Tally, and with attendance and payroll software.
- A cloud-based software gets updated by the software vendor, so issues related to IT upgrades disappear.
- The servers and security are maintained by software vendors who are experts in these areas and can manage a high level of data security.
- Some advanced payroll software also automatically updates as per the latest statutory compliances. So compliance issues are taken care of.
- Cloud-based software are in tune with the latest technology and gives the best option for analytics and data-driven decision-making.
Here are various types of payroll software available
Choosing the right payroll software is crucial, and you will find several options available. Here we are presenting the latest updates about them:
On-premises software: These are installed locally, offer greater control, but require capital investment and IT support. Companies with large IT teams and sensitive data opt for this choice.
Desktop software: These are software that are deployed on company desktop computers. Mostly these are preferred by small businesses. These can help in generating payroll but are error-prone because the involvement of Excel sheets and merging data from various sources results in miscalculations.
It also has limitations in integrating with modern solutions. Compliance must also be regularly updated by the admin or HR.
Cloud-Based Software: These software are accessible via the internet and are continuously updated and upgraded by software vendors. So capital investment is nil.
It is the best investment for progressive smaller firms. These SaaS-based software are charged as per employee number in the organisation. So you can use the best of technology at a smaller investment. And when you grow, you can opt for advanced features.
NOTE: Nowadays, the cost advantage of desktop software no longer holds good. Due to technology becoming cost-effective, you can get a cloud-based payroll solution with ESS at a comparable investment. Know More!
How to choose a good payroll software vendor
This is the most confusing stage if you wish to invest in payroll software. Because almost all payroll software vendors claim they are the best! And everyone seems to have the same feature list.
And interestingly, when you enquire about the brands which seem to be leaders, they often fall short in feedback. Because they are mostly generic solutions that fail under unique scenarios.
So how to choose the payroll software vendor that is really suitable for your needs?
Here are our suggestions–
- Make a team of evaluators.
- Create a list of challenging payroll scenarios for your organisation. Let us repeat: all payroll solutions will work well under standard scenarios. The real test lies in special requirements.
- Don’t just ask for a generic demo. Ask the vendors how their software will address your tough scenarios?
Pay special attention to these aspects —
- Rule engine– While all features look the same, the real depth and difference are created by the flexibility and power of the rule engine.
- Micro-features and depth of software capability– To assess this, ask for a scenario-based demo. That will highlight the strengths of a software. And will also expose shortcomings.
- Scalability and customisation of payroll system— Scalability is not just about increasing employee numbers. When the organisation grows, many new HR scenarios emerge. And new modules are needed. Keep an eye and ask questions about how the software vendor will handle them.
- Specifically ask if the payroll software provider does customisation. Also ask for the cost of such customisation. This is the area where many clients migrate from other vendors to us.
- Flexibility— This one is more about the HR domain. Many times HR gets unique scenarios, and software are unable to handle these. So payroll is delayed. Ask vendors how flexible their software is to handle such situations.
- Customer Support– Payroll is a complex process, and support is needed continuously. Not just technical matters, but also new scenarios need support. Payroll generation is a time-sensitive process, so rapid solutions are sometimes required. We specifically suggest that tele-support is a must for HRMS and payroll solutions.
- Compliance– All software vendors handle compliance differently. In many of them, especially desktop software, the vendor supplies new compliance updates from time to time, and HR and admin need to update their software. This causes errors.
Or software must be updated with new patches. But advanced cloud payroll software like OportuneHR gets updated regularly, and automatically when new guidelines are released. So you are always up to date with compliance.
Payroll software system- Good implementation is a must
The effectiveness and efficiency of payroll software depend on a well-planned implementation process. Here, HR domain understanding of the payroll software vendor counts a lot. A good implementation can have a transformative effect on the efficiency and morale of your payroll team.
In larger organisations the HR team has expertise to take on implementation on their own. But in small businesses, it becomes tedious because the HR team may need support.
So ask:
- Who will do the implementation?
- What role and responsibilities will the payroll system vendor play? Especially: Who will configure the rule engines for your industry and organisation requirements?
- What would be the onboarding and training process?
One very crucial point: Be aware of how many days it will take for the payroll software to become fully operational in your organisation!
NoteWe have seen a scenario where a competitive vendor took 18 months and a client was still struggling with its payroll. Once they migrated to OpportuneHR, we implemented it and enabled the client to run payroll in three weeks.
Conclusion: Investing in payroll software is a must; which one you choose depends on your work culture and preferences!
Here is a quick recap of the main points.
Choose if you wish to go for payroll generation outsourcing or in-house payroll generation?
If you wish to go for in-house payroll generation, cloud-based payroll software are more cost-effective and gives better features and ROI. For example, employee self-service portals, mobile apps, and better scalability.
FAQs:
01
Which type of payroll software is better for field-force employees?
Cloud-based software allows for real-time access from anywhere, which is especially beneficial for companies with remote employees.
02
Do you (OpportuneHR) offer a free payroll software trial?
Payroll is a complex process and needs a lot of configuration and support. So a free software version doesn’t make sense to us. We see ‘free payroll software’ more as a gimmick and hook to catch clients, and not a genuine solution. We don’t delve into such practices.
03
How much does payroll software cost?
Cloud payroll software are charged as software as a service (SaaS). The charges depend on the number of employees in your organization, and various add-on modules. For small businesses, you can assume this range from Rs 30 – Rs 60 per employee per month. There is also a small one-time setup fees.
With OpportuneHR you can start small, and then scale up later on as your needs grow.
04
What challenges might businesses face with the implementation of payroll software?
Everything is not hunky-dory. Payroll software implementation is easy but still demands effort from the client. Organizations often encounter challenges during implementation and ongoing use.
Some common issues include:
- Defining policies: A software follows standard processes and procedures. It’s not much difficult for established, large organization because their HR policies are defined. But in SME and startup organization policies and processes are not well defined. They are more flexible in their approach. That’s why they must define these policies to configure the payroll software.This needs guidance and hand-holding from a senior HR person. Or the software vendor must have good HR domain expertise.
- Integration Difficulties: New payroll software may struggle to integrate with existing systems, leading to data inconsistencies.For example, integration with attendance software, Tally, and other accounting software. Bigger organizations often find that payroll solutions do not integrate well with SAP and other ERP solutions.
- Employee Resistance: Employees may be hesitant to adopt new technology, fearing it will complicate their routines.
- Customisation and Updates: Keeping up with software updates can be overwhelming and time-consuming. It is taken care of by choosing cloud-based payroll. But when an organization grows, customisation requirements may create conflict between software vendors and clients.
05
Can a small business HR team get the best ROI from payroll software?
The answer is: Yes!
If you choose your payroll system vendor wisely, it can help you enormously. Not just for payroll generation, but also as a step towards professional HR in your organization
06
Which is better for small business payroll: desktop or cloud-based payroll software?
- Desktop software may be a better choice if you are about 10 to 30 employees. Also, if the business itself is running for survival and in legacy mode, and growth is not on your roadmap, desktop HRMS software is fine.
- But if you are looking for growth, cloud payroll software is a must. Cloud-based HR and payroll software enables employee self-service portals, mobile apps, and advanced analytics, which helps in establishing a professional work culture in organization. It is also scalable and helps with automatic compliance updates.
With technology getting cost-effective, cloud-based payroll software prices are almost the same as desktop software.